whats wrong with my eyeballs

for the past few months ive been having flashes of light and blurred double vision. i went to two eye doctors and they both said my eyes looked healthy and they didnt know what was causing the symptoms. i do notice that sometimes i forget words or something if that has any connection and sometimes i get dizzy.

It would be helpful to know how long these symptoms last.  Flashes of light that last minutes (usually around 20) are probably a form of migraine.  This cold also result in blurred and double vision.  You should see your eye doctor and ask for a referral to a neuro-ophthalmologist.
